Description
  • Description

Located in the Highlands of South Iceland in Fjallabak Nature Reserve, Landmannalaugar (the people’s pools) is an Eden for everyone that visits. The landscape is all about the rainbow-colored mountains, and the hot springs you will find along the way. This area has a unique touch, and it is beautiful from side to side. The colorful mountains contrast with the lava field, and because the hills are made of rhyolite, a specific rock that changes color with the sun, a variety of color shades can be seen.

Hiking in Landmannalaugar is fantastic. You might have heard of the famous Laugavegur Trail. This one starts in Landmannalaugar and ends in Þórsmörk. The total distance covered is about 55 km, and completed in 4 days. The best time to do the hike is from June to September because of the weather.

Landmannalaugar is the perfect place to camp and rest after a long hike across the highlands. You can first rest and then take a calming bath in the geothermal hot pool of Landmannalaugar.
